Former French goalkeeper Fabian Barthez has been given a job with the national team. According to Sport24.az, the French Football Federation's press service has announced this.
The expert has been appointed as a goalkeeper coach for the national team.
The reins of the French national team were handed over to Zinedine Zidane a while ago.
Barthez was the team's goalkeeper from 1994 to 2006 and played 87 games for the national team.
